Chinon Coteau de Noire Domaine Philippe Alliet
  • Practicing organic
  • 100% Cabernet Franc
  • 20+ year old vines
  • A ‘grand cru’ vineyard in Chinon
  • South-facing
  • Clay and limestone soil
  • Very steep slope – 40% incline.
  • Indigenous yeast
  • Aged in barrel (25% new)
  • Deep and powerful, with dark berries framed by beautiful acidity

Wine Advocate
Score
94-96
Date
2024-12-01
"Already in barrels, the 2022 Chinon Coteau de Noir,, from a south-facing steep slope composed of clay and limestone, is one of the most impressive, refined wines I tasted at this address. Evoking a complex, elegant bouquet of spices, pencil lead, licorice, dark wild berries and cedar, it,s full-bodied, ample and enveloping with a textural attack, a layered, fleshy core of fruit structured around powdery, sweet tannins and bright acids, concluding with a long, mineral and ethereal finish. It could evolve gracefully and more harmoniously with time in the cellar."
